Neutron begins with one core idea. Intelligence needs memory that lasts. Not just text saved in files not just isolated browser sessions not just temporary buffers but semantic memory that remains stable regardless of where or how the agent runs. Neutron captures information as compressed semantic objects called Seeds. A Seed represents the meaning of text documents images or conversations in a compact form that AI can read understand index and retrieve instantly. These Seeds are stored in a hybrid way. Off chain when speed and privacy matter. Anchored on chain when permanence ownership proof and timestamping are needed. This gives Neutron the flexibility of Web2 performance with the integrity and provenance of Web3 architecture.

Neutron does not stop at storage. It works as part of a larger intelligence stack that Vanar is building. It merges with Kayon the reasoning layer. Kayon performs logic and semantic search across Seeds and converts stored knowledge into active intelligence. When Neutron and Kayon interact the agent becomes capable of persistent adaptation. It does not simply retrieve information. It interprets it updates it and builds upon it. This transforms AI from reactive assistants into evolving digital entities.


The launch of myNeutron shows how fast this architecture is moving into the real world. myNeutron allows users to store anything important with one click. It organizes memory into categories and lets you inject this stored context into any model including external AI tools and multi platform agents. If you move from one device to another the memory stays intact. If you switch models or restart the environment the memory remains available. This continuity makes AI significantly more useful. People no longer lose their work or their configurations. They also do not need to rely on platform specific memory systems that may vanish when the provider updates their models.

Developers are benefiting as well. The Neutron API offers simple endpoints for creating saving and retrieving Seeds. This allows developers to build autonomous agents without designing complex memory systems from scratch. The agent can collect information process it compress it into Seeds and use it later. When integrated with Kayon reasoning the agent can also run continuous loops of learning and adaptation. This makes long lived agents possible. Agents that can operate for months without losing track of tasks. Agents that can migrate between servers and still retain identity. Agents that can monitor data streams over long periods and make decisions based on accumulated understanding.
